Output 756de1b9c9373ca39eeff5d38b75e194cfbfa071d33ed58ee020fdab73cb6c21:1

value
2344915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b53398c117c2741308d7366b6b565d8d2256651 OP_EQUAL
address
376hVRR7XieewkkjXoYy4fwMH4QQookyJW
transaction
756de1b9c9373ca39eeff5d38b75e194cfbfa071d33ed58ee020fdab73cb6c21
spent
true